Asterisk + Avaya по H323
Добавлено: 21 фев 2020, 05:39
Приветствую всех присутствующих!! Прошу помощи по настройке данной конструкции, бьюсь уже 3 недели, готового решение мне не нужно, хочу сам разобраться, прошу указать на ошибки и поделиться хорошими ссылками на статьи, книги. За 3 недели прочитал большое количество статей и в голове теперь каша.
- И так, дано Avaya S8500 с медиашлюзом G650, сеть своя х.0.5.х, лицензий на SIP нет и не будет, есть только лицензия на H323. ip-x.0.5.4. Нумерация 31хх-32хх.
- Asterisk 1.4.8 установлен на сервер с двумя сетевухами, одна сетевуха смотрит в сеть Avaya x.0.5.x, вторая смотрит в другую сеть, также на этом сервере крутиться система мониторинга устройств , которая как раз смотрит во вторую сеть. ip- x.0.5.10. Нумерация 24хх.
- Телефоны Avaya 9641G, работающие как на h323, так и на SIP. Телефоны на прямую с Avaya S8500 не работают, т.к. версия прошивки АТС старая, на новую прошивку денег никто не даст.
На avaya поднял транк h323: На asterisk прикрутил канал h323:
конфига h323:
Конфига SIP:
Конфига Extension:
В результате имеем:
При подключении телефона имеем ошибку:
На телефоне висит надпись "запрашивается услуга..."
Прошу сильно не пинать, ибо Asterisk настраивал лет 7 назад, многое позабылось.
Подскажите что не так?
- И так, дано Avaya S8500 с медиашлюзом G650, сеть своя х.0.5.х, лицензий на SIP нет и не будет, есть только лицензия на H323. ip-x.0.5.4. Нумерация 31хх-32хх.
- Asterisk 1.4.8 установлен на сервер с двумя сетевухами, одна сетевуха смотрит в сеть Avaya x.0.5.x, вторая смотрит в другую сеть, также на этом сервере крутиться система мониторинга устройств , которая как раз смотрит во вторую сеть. ip- x.0.5.10. Нумерация 24хх.
- Телефоны Avaya 9641G, работающие как на h323, так и на SIP. Телефоны на прямую с Avaya S8500 не работают, т.к. версия прошивки АТС старая, на новую прошивку денег никто не даст.
На avaya поднял транк h323: На asterisk прикрутил канал h323:
Код: Выделить всё
CLI> core show channeltypes
Type Description Devicestate Indications Transfer
---------- ----------- ----------- ----------- --------
SIP Session Initiation Protocol (SIP) yes yes yes
Skinny Skinny Client Control Protocol (Skinny) no yes no
Console OSS Console Channel Driver no yes no
MGCP Media Gateway Control Protocol (MGCP) yes yes no
H323 The NuFone Network's Open H.323 Channel no yes no
Phone Standard Linux Telephony API Driver no yes no
IAX2 Inter Asterisk eXchange Driver (Ver 2) yes yes yes
Local Local Proxy Channel Driver yes yes no
----------
8 channel drivers registered.
Код: Выделить всё
[general]
port=1720
bindaddr=x.0.5.10
gateway=no
gatekeeper = DISABLE
disallow=all
allow=alaw
allow=ulaw
allow=g723
allow=g729
fastStart = yes
h245Tunneling = yes
dtmfmode=inband
[avaya]
type=friend
host=x.0.5.4
context=from-internal
port=1720
disallow=all
allow=alaw
allow=ulaw
canreinvite=no
allow=g729
dtmfmode=inband
fastStart=yes
h245Tunneling=yes
Код: Выделить всё
[general]
context=from-trunk
disallow=all
allow=ulaw
allow=alaw
srvlookup=yes
canreinvite=no
nat=no
port=5060
bindaddr=0.0.0.0
[2400]
type=friend
secret=12345
insecure=port,invite
host=dynamic
port=5060
nat=no
canreinvite=no
disallow=all
allow=alaw
allow=ulaw
dtmfmode=inband
transport=udp
Код: Выделить всё
[general]
static=yes
writeprotect=no
clearglobalvars=no
[globals]
CONSOLE=Console/dsp
[avaya]
exten => _24XX,n,Dial(H323/${EXTEN}@avaya,30,rT)
exten => _24XX,n,BackGround(vm-sorry)
exten => _24XX,n,Hangup()
Код: Выделить всё
CLI> core show channels
Channel Location State Application(Data)
0 active channels
0 active calls
Код: Выделить всё
<--- SIP read from 10.0.5.100:1025 --->
REGISTER sip:10.0.5.10 SIP/2.0
From: <sip:2400@10.0.5.10>;tag=386da9d0-519e76cf6n6d676f6o2j172771u2t1n1f3c1l61uf_F24000.0.0.0
To: <sip:2400@10.0.5.10>
Call-ID: 3e_386da9d0-26e606ff5s103e4p4631r56222b134v5349x705c59_R24000.0.0.0
CSeq: 62 REGISTER
Max-Forwards: 70
Via: SIP/2.0/UDP 0.0.0.0;branch=z9hG4bK3e_386da9d064199db15z2fu1d4pt3tr3mu5c2o6j303l5lf4t_R24000.0.0.0
Supported: eventlist,feature-ref,replaces,tdialog
Allow: INVITE,ACK,BYE,CANCEL,SUBSCRIBE,NOTIFY,MESSAGE,REFER,INFO,PUBLISH,UPDATE
User-Agent: Avaya one-X Deskphone 6.5.0.17 (17)
Contact: <sip:2400@0.0.0.0;transport=udp;avaya-sc-enabled>;q=1;expires=3600;avaya-actions="presence.initiate-pubsub,presence.redirect";+avaya.gmtoffset="0:00";+avaya.js-ver="1.0";+avaya.model="9641";+avaya.sn="13N521616118";+avaya.firmware="S96x1_SALBR6_5_0r17_V4r83.tar";+sip.instance="<urn:uuid:00000000-0000-1000-8000-84837183afe5>";reg-id=1
Content-Length: 0
<------------->
--- (12 headers 0 lines) ---
Using latest REGISTER request as basis request
Sending to 0.0.0.0 : 5060 (no NAT)
s2300zabbix*CLI>
<--- Transmitting (no NAT) to 0.0.0.0:5060 --->
SIP/2.0 100 Trying
Via: SIP/2.0/UDP 0.0.0.0;branch=z9hG4bK3e_386da9d064199db15z2fu1d4pt3tr3mu5c2o6j303l5lf4t_R24000.0.0.0;received=10.0.5.100
From: <sip:2400@10.0.5.10>;tag=386da9d0-519e76cf6n6d676f6o2j172771u2t1n1f3c1l61uf_F24000.0.0.0
To: <sip:2400@10.0.5.10>
Call-ID: 3e_386da9d0-26e606ff5s103e4p4631r56222b134v5349x705c59_R24000.0.0.0
CSeq: 62 REGISTER
User-Agent: Asterisk PBX
Allow: INVITE, ACK, CANCEL, OPTIONS, BYE, REFER, SUBSCRIBE, NOTIFY
Supported: replaces
Contact: <sip:2400@10.0.5.10>
Content-Length: 0
<------------>
s2300zabbix*CLI>
<--- Transmitting (no NAT) to 0.0.0.0:5060 --->
SIP/2.0 401 Unauthorized
Via: SIP/2.0/UDP 0.0.0.0;branch=z9hG4bK3e_386da9d064199db15z2fu1d4pt3tr3mu5c2o6j303l5lf4t_R24000.0.0.0;received=10.0.5.100
From: <sip:2400@10.0.5.10>;tag=386da9d0-519e76cf6n6d676f6o2j172771u2t1n1f3c1l61uf_F24000.0.0.0
To: <sip:2400@10.0.5.10>;tag=as048eb020
Call-ID: 3e_386da9d0-26e606ff5s103e4p4631r56222b134v5349x705c59_R24000.0.0.0
CSeq: 62 REGISTER
User-Agent: Asterisk PBX
Allow: INVITE, ACK, CANCEL, OPTIONS, BYE, REFER, SUBSCRIBE, NOTIFY
Supported: replaces
WWW-Authenticate: Digest algorithm=MD5, realm="asterisk", nonce="3fb309ad"
Content-Length: 0
<------------>
Scheduling destruction of SIP dialog '3e_386da9d0-26e606ff5s103e4p4631r56222b134v5349x705c59_R24000.0.0.0' in 32000 ms (Method: REGISTER)
<--- SIP read from 127.0.0.1:5060 --->
SIP/2.0 100 Trying
Via: SIP/2.0/UDP 0.0.0.0;branch=z9hG4bK3e_386da9d064199db15z2fu1d4pt3tr3mu5c2o6j303l5lf4t_R24000.0.0.0;received=10.0.5.100
From: <sip:2400@10.0.5.10>;tag=386da9d0-519e76cf6n6d676f6o2j172771u2t1n1f3c1l61uf_F24000.0.0.0
To: <sip:2400@10.0.5.10>
Call-ID: 3e_386da9d0-26e606ff5s103e4p4631r56222b134v5349x705c59_R24000.0.0.0
CSeq: 62 REGISTER
User-Agent: Asterisk PBX
Allow: INVITE, ACK, CANCEL, OPTIONS, BYE, REFER, SUBSCRIBE, NOTIFY
Supported: replaces
Contact: <sip:2400@10.0.5.10>
Content-Length: 0
<------------->
--- (11 headers 0 lines) ---
<--- SIP read from 127.0.0.1:5060 --->
SIP/2.0 401 Unauthorized
Via: SIP/2.0/UDP 0.0.0.0;branch=z9hG4bK3e_386da9d064199db15z2fu1d4pt3tr3mu5c2o6j303l5lf4t_R24000.0.0.0;received=10.0.5.100
From: <sip:2400@10.0.5.10>;tag=386da9d0-519e76cf6n6d676f6o2j172771u2t1n1f3c1l61uf_F24000.0.0.0
To: <sip:2400@10.0.5.10>;tag=as048eb020
Call-ID: 3e_386da9d0-26e606ff5s103e4p4631r56222b134v5349x705c59_R24000.0.0.0
CSeq: 62 REGISTER
User-Agent: Asterisk PBX
Allow: INVITE, ACK, CANCEL, OPTIONS, BYE, REFER, SUBSCRIBE, NOTIFY
Supported: replaces
WWW-Authenticate: Digest algorithm=MD5, realm="asterisk", nonce="3fb309ad"
Content-Length: 0
Прошу сильно не пинать, ибо Asterisk настраивал лет 7 назад, многое позабылось.
Подскажите что не так?